Giannis Antetokounmpo Finally Responds to Ridiculous Underachiever Tag With 1 Instagram Story

Giannis Antetokounmpo probably has the most unique wares in the NBA among active players not named Lebron James. The Milwaukee Bucks superstar got Defensive Player of the Year, two MVPs, one Finals MVP, an NBA title, NBA Cup, and so on.

Those are not enough according to commentator Stephen A. Smith in his another wild take.

The First Take host, who the other day got blasted for being caught red-handed playing solitaire while in the NBA finals venue, made the comment amidst all the trade talks surrounding Giannis. The Bucks star declared that he wants to go back to the NBA finals with his current team and Smith thinks it is a wrong decision.

“He’s got one postseason series in the last four years,” he said in the show.

“It ain’t his fault. He’s been hurt a couple times. But to know Giannis, his career his accomplishments, his cache and to say one championship, nah, nah, you definitely expect more than that.”

Antetokounmpo is aware of everything that is going on in social media. He recently shaded reporter Shams Charania who insists that he still wants out of Wisconsin despite his recent statements.

The Smith ‘underachiever’ take did not escape him. Over in his IG story on Sunday, he reposted an X post made by NBA Analyst and BBCSport reporter Mo Mooncey aimed at putting Smith’s take in place.
